--- /dev/null Thu Jan 01 00:00:00 1970 +0000 +++ b/includes/tablesort.inc Tue Dec 23 14:28:28 2008 +0100 @@ -0,0 +1,200 @@ +<?php +// $Id: tablesort.inc,v 1.47 2008/01/04 09:31:48 goba Exp $ + +/** + * @file + * Functions to aid in the creation of sortable tables. + * + * All tables created with a call to theme('table') have the option of having + * column headers that the user can click on to sort the table by that column. + */ + +/** + * Initialize the table sort context. + */ +function tablesort_init($header) { + $ts = tablesort_get_order($header); + $ts['sort'] = tablesort_get_sort($header); + $ts['query_string'] = tablesort_get_querystring(); + return $ts; +} + +/** + * Create an SQL sort clause. + * + * This function produces the ORDER BY clause to insert in your SQL queries, + * assuring that the returned database table rows match the sort order chosen + * by the user. + * + * @param $header + * An array of column headers in the format described in theme_table(). + * @param $before + * An SQL string to insert after ORDER BY and before the table sorting code. + * Useful for sorting by important attributes like "sticky" first. + * @return + * An SQL string to append to the end of a query. + * + * @ingroup database + */ +function tablesort_sql($header, $before = '') { + $ts = tablesort_init($header); + if ($ts['sql']) { + // Based on code from db_escape_table(), but this can also contain a dot. + $field = preg_replace('/[^A-Za-z0-9_.]+/', '', $ts['sql']); + + // Sort order can only be ASC or DESC. + $sort = drupal_strtoupper($ts['sort']); + $sort = in_array($sort, array('ASC', 'DESC')) ? $sort : ''; + + return " ORDER BY $before $field $sort"; + } +} + +/** + * Format a column header. + * + * If the cell in question is the column header for the current sort criterion, + * it gets special formatting. All possible sort criteria become links. + * + * @param $cell + * The cell to format. + * @param $header + * An array of column headers in the format described in theme_table(). + * @param $ts + * The current table sort context as returned from tablesort_init(). + * @return + * A properly formatted cell, ready for _theme_table_cell(). + */ +function tablesort_header($cell, $header, $ts) { + // Special formatting for the currently sorted column header. + if (is_array($cell) && isset($cell['field'])) { + $title = t('sort by @s', array('@s' => $cell['data'])); + if ($cell['data'] == $ts['name']) { + $ts['sort'] = (($ts['sort'] == 'asc') ? 'desc' : 'asc'); + if (isset($cell['class'])) { + $cell['class'] .= ' active'; + } + else { + $cell['class'] = 'active'; + } + $image = theme('tablesort_indicator', $ts['sort']); + } + else { + // If the user clicks a different header, we want to sort ascending initially. + $ts['sort'] = 'asc'; + $image = ''; + } + + if (!empty($ts['query_string'])) { + $ts['query_string'] = '&'. $ts['query_string']; + } + $cell['data'] = l($cell['data'] . $image, $_GET['q'], array('attributes' => array('title' => $title), 'query' => 'sort='. $ts['sort'] .'&order='. urlencode($cell['data']) . $ts['query_string'], 'html' => TRUE)); + + unset($cell['field'], $cell['sort']); + } + return $cell; +} + +/** + * Format a table cell. + * + * Adds a class attribute to all cells in the currently active column. + * + * @param $cell + * The cell to format. + * @param $header + * An array of column headers in the format described in theme_table(). + * @param $ts + * The current table sort context as returned from tablesort_init(). + * @param $i + * The index of the cell's table column. + * @return + * A properly formatted cell, ready for _theme_table_cell(). + */ +function tablesort_cell($cell, $header, $ts, $i) { + if (isset($header[$i]['data']) && $header[$i]['data'] == $ts['name'] && !empty($header[$i]['field'])) { + if (is_array($cell)) { + if (isset($cell['class'])) { + $cell['class'] .= ' active'; + } + else { + $cell['class'] = 'active'; + } + } + else { + $cell = array('data' => $cell, 'class' => 'active'); + } + } + return $cell; +} + +/** + * Compose a query string to append to table sorting requests. + * + * @return + * A query string that consists of all components of the current page request + * except for those pertaining to table sorting. + */ +function tablesort_get_querystring() { + return drupal_query_string_encode($_REQUEST, array_merge(array('q', 'sort', 'order'), array_keys($_COOKIE))); +} + +/** + * Determine the current sort criterion. + * + * @param $headers + * An array of column headers in the format described in theme_table(). + * @return + * An associative array describing the criterion, containing the keys: + * - "name": The localized title of the table column. + * - "sql": The name of the database field to sort on. + */ +function tablesort_get_order($headers) { + $order = isset($_GET['order']) ? $_GET['order'] : ''; + foreach ($headers as $header) { + if (isset($header['data']) && $order == $header['data']) { + return array('name' => $header['data'], 'sql' => isset($header['field']) ? $header['field'] : ''); + } + + if (isset($header['sort']) && ($header['sort'] == 'asc' || $header['sort'] == 'desc')) { + $default = array('name' => $header['data'], 'sql' => isset($header['field']) ? $header['field'] : ''); + } + } + + if (isset($default)) { + return $default; + } + else { + // The first column specified is initial 'order by' field unless otherwise specified + if (is_array($headers[0])) { + $headers[0] += array('data' => NULL, 'field' => NULL); + return array('name' => $headers[0]['data'], 'sql' => $headers[0]['field']); + } + else { + return array('name' => $headers[0]); + } + } +} + +/** + * Determine the current sort direction. + * + * @param $headers + * An array of column headers in the format described in theme_table(). + * @return + * The current sort direction ("asc" or "desc"). + */ +function tablesort_get_sort($headers) { + if (isset($_GET['sort'])) { + return ($_GET['sort'] == 'desc') ? 'desc' : 'asc'; + } + // User has not specified a sort. Use default if specified; otherwise use "asc". + else { + foreach ($headers as $header) { + if (is_array($header) && array_key_exists('sort', $header)) { + return $header['sort']; + } + } + } + return 'asc'; +}
